Chiropractor Salary in Providence, Rhode Island

The median chiropractor salary in Providence, RI is $83,250 per year, which is 11.0% above the national median and 2.8% above the Rhode Island state average.

Chiropractor Salary in Providence by Experience

In Providence, an entry-level chiropractor earns around $46,620, while experienced professionals earn up to $155,400 per year. The local cost of living index is 108% of the national average.

Job Outlook

Nationally, chiropractor employment is projected to grow 4% over the next decade (as fast as average). Demand in Providence may vary based on local industry and population growth.
